CVSA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

220 of the 4,560 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Covista Inc (CVSA)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$2.06B — down 16% from $2.47B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new CVSA positions and 15 closed out — a net gain of 25 holders — while 66 added to existing stakes and 79 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fairpointe Capital, opening a new position worth an estimated $42.8M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$57M.
